Synopsis "Christian Poetry Part II: Encased in Dust Book 4 (in English)"

Why Christian Poetry? When a heart is touched by the events of life, for example, discovering the Saviour, being suddenly aware, conscious of the weight and significance of one's sin; those situations cause a response. This, 'response', can take many forms, if, by consequence, you are, like me a poet (or even if not) it seems that writing poetry is a channel of expression, a form of written therapy, self expression which has to be employed. It is akin to squeezing an orange - meaning it doesn't matter where you squeeze the orange, a spray of orange juice leeks out; the fragrance, of which, fills the room. What I am trying to say is this: when I write poetry sometimes there is a conscious effort to express Christian values, ideas etc. and sometimes it happens 'unconsciously' (as it were). One cannot help the feelings, emotions, thought patterns etc. that seem to 'spill out' of one's brain almost uncontrollably. As a committed Christian (since I gave my life to the Lord on July the 9th, 1981), and if you wish to use the jargon, a 'born again Christian', (if you know what that means?); as someone who has God in his mind 24/7 (as the Americans say); I cannot help wanting to express myself regarding, what is to me, an integral, highly important, most significant, and absolutely essential part of my life! Christian poetry to me is a natural well spring of thoughts and ideas concerning the most important 'trio' in the known universe. Any Christian 'worth his salt' will immediately understand the double meaning in the Series title...
